| partners | | We made another trip out West this week, to Skyline Regional Park. Arrived about 8 am, parking lot was partially full, and filling quickly. We started on the opposite side of the parking lot, heading out east on Quartz Mine Trail for about 1.5 miles. Then north on Skyline Crest Trail, which goes up and up and up. As we caught our breath at the junction for the Crest Summit trail, we debated skipping the summit, but as it's such a short way up (0.17 miles) we decided we should go for it. It wasn't too bad, and the views were worth it. We took a short break for a snack here, before continuing back to the Skyline Crest Trail. The trail continues up for a ways, then you reach the ridge and it levels out for a bit so you can take in the views all around. There is a short steep descent to the end of this trail as you reach the junction with the Lost Creek trail. We headed left here, and hiked a short ways to the Mountain Wash Trail, which provided a gentle stroll back to the parking lot. The hike itself was only 4.97, I added a few parking lot circles to at least reach 5 miles.  |
